voravies

"Voravies" in Catalan means "curbs" or "edges of a sidewalk" in English.


In this sentence, 'voravies' refers to the sidewalks as part of urban infrastructure for pedestrians.

Les voravies de la ciutat estan ben il·luminades.

The sidewalks of the city are well lit.


Here, 'voravies' is used to emphasize safety and proper pedestrian space.

Hem d'anar caminant per les voravies per evitar accidents.

We should walk on the sidewalks to avoid accidents.


In this case, 'voravia' highlights the characteristic of being narrow as an attribute of the pedestrian path.

La voravia estreta dificulta el pas.

The narrow sidewalk makes passage difficult.
